When selecting a crypto exchange in Hungary, it is essential to consider regulatory compliance. Hungarian traders should prioritise platforms that are compliant with European financial regulations, ensuring that the exchange operates under strict legal frameworks. This not only guarantees a safer trading environment but also ensures protection for investors' assets in the event of any discrepancies.
Fees are another crucial factor to evaluate. Different exchanges have varying fee structures that can significantly impact your profitability, especially if you are an active trader. Look for exchanges that offer competitive trading fees and transparent cost structures, including deposit and withdrawal charges. Understanding the fee schedule upfront helps in avoiding unexpected costs that can eat into your profits.
The range of available cryptocurrencies and trading pairs is also important. An ideal exchange should offer a wide selection of digital assets to cater to diverse investment strategies. Whether you're interested in major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um or exploring altcoins, having a variety of options can enhance your portfolio diversification efforts. Additionally, assess if the exchange supports fiat currency transactions to facilitate easier deposits and withdrawals.
Our ranking methodology for crypto exchanges in Hungary is based on a comprehensive scoring system. Regulation holds the most weight at 25%, as it ensures the exchange's adherence to legal standards and investor protection. Fees account for 20% of the score, reflecting their impact on overall trading costs. Platforms are evaluated at 15%, focusing on the ease of use, functionality, and technological reliability of the trading interface.
The diversity and accessibility of markets contribute another 10% to the overall score, highlighting the importance of a wide range of trading opportunities. Trust accounts for 15%, assessing the exchange's reputation and security measures. Finally, user experience (UX) is evaluated at 15%, considering the overall design, accessibility, and user-friendliness of the platform. This holistic approach ensures a balanced assessment that caters to the needs of Hungarian traders.
Yes. Most brokers in this list offer crypto CFDs, which let you speculate on price movements without holding the actual coins. You'll need a broker regulated for derivatives in your country.
Brokers charge spreads, overnight financing (swap) fees on leveraged positions, and sometimes withdrawal fees. Compare the total cost — not just the spread — when choosing a crypto broker.
Crypto CFD availability depends on local regulations. Some jurisdictions (e.g., the UK) restrict leverage crypto products for retail clients. Always verify that the broker accepts traders from your country before registering.
